Buy on AmazonAbout RAW EXTRA VIRGIN COCONUT OIL
This product is an unrefined coconut oil extracted from fresh coconuts using an expeller-pressed, cold-pressed method to preserve its natural flavor and beneficial properties. Nutritionally, it's a high-fat source, primarily saturated fat, providing 833 calories and 93.33 grams of fat per 100g serving, with no protein or carbohydrates. As a cooking oil, it can be used for baking, sautéing, and frying. While coconut oil contributes to overall fat intake, it should be consumed in moderation as part of a balanced diet that includes a variety of fats from different sources, prioritizing unsaturated fats.
